Brown & Brown has an exciting opportunity available for a Client Administrator for our team in Minneapolis, MN!
Responsible for providing a broad variety of administrative and staff support services for the Service Team. May collect and interpret data to produce reports; conduct special projects; coordinate meetings, conferences, presentations and travel arrangements; and compose correspondence and other documentation as needed. Frequently uses PC software packages for word processing, graphics, spread sheets, printing certificates of insurance, etc. Specific job duties vary by area/assignment.
WHAT YOU’LL DO:
Performs a broad variety of administrative duties and staff support services for an assigned group or manager.
Responds to client requests for certificates of insurance or auto id cards.
Collects and analyzes data, maintains records and databases, and prepares specialized reports using a variety of PC based software.
Processes a variety of confidential information and documents.
Organizes filing systems, answers phones, photocopies documents, prepares correspondence and documents, processes incoming and outgoing mail.
Orders office supplies, schedules meetings, and maintains calendars for assigned area.
May collect and interpret data to produce reports; conduct special projects, coordinate meetings, conferences, presentations and travel arrangements.
Performs miscellaneous duties and projects as assigned.
WHAT YOU’LL NEED:
Well-developed reading, writing, and mathematical skills.
Strong attention to detail.
Ability to manage multiple tasks.
Demonstrated administrative, secretarial, and clerical skills.
Good keyboard and PC skills using word processing, spreadsheet and graphics software. Familiarity with various software applications and the ability to learn new software systems.
Ability to identify and resolve exceptions and to interpret data.
Good verbal and written communication skills and good grammatical skills.
College degree preferred.
Strong oral and written communication skills with a proven commitment to high quality customer service.
